Output 134acbd6da58a8357a53f0a86e7dd847b2098743b665a403e0c707a65671c189:0

value
143221307
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 763bb6d1e2e0ce8e1bcff9eae2ae5c8f3135b679 OP_EQUALVERIFY OP_CHECKSIG
address
LW17XrqwwSremofsPPTdA3fBX8RNcB4QyA
transaction
134acbd6da58a8357a53f0a86e7dd847b2098743b665a403e0c707a65671c189
spent
true